At the beginning of this article, we talked about the importance of security and online communication. Fuel transport fleets travel across the country for fuel distribution, and during this time, there are many dangers that threaten the fleet. Some of these dangers include:
- Accidents due to risky driver behaviors (speeding, sudden braking, fatigue, etc.)
- Increased cabin pressure and temperature exceeding the standard limit can have dangerous consequences and lead to tank explosions.
- Failure to deliver the shipment on time due to inappropriate driving and excessive time wastage, which increases operating costs.
- Lack of real-time information and the necessity of communication via calls and text messages, which can lead to accidents.

Improving Driver Behavior

Safe and secure delivery of shipments like oil, gas, gasoline, etc., is crucial. Reducing risky behaviors and informing management in case of such incidents can greatly help in reducing potential risks, which can have severe consequences.
- Reducing Fuel Consumption: Safe and principled driving and using the fastest route for delivery can significantly impact reducing fuel consumption and operating costs.
- Information on Fleet Performance: Having real-time and direct information on the fleet's health and proper performance not only reduces costs but also ensures the safe and correct execution of the mission. If we do not have accurate information on fleet performance, it can lead to high maintenance and service costs in the future.
- Increasing Fleet Lifespan: It's always said you should take care of your vehicle. This is also true in fleet management. Having appropriate information on oil pressure, cabin temperature, oil temperature, etc., allows us to timely service the fleet, increasing its health and reducing operating costs.
- Two-way Communication: Establishing two-way communication between the manager and the driver ensures that the fleet management unit is always informed of the mission's progress and has real-time and direct information.
